About Aiming

Aiming Inc. is a publicly traded Japanese company specializing in the planning, production, development, and operation of online games. Founded in May 2011 by CEO Tadashi Shiiba, the company was established with a significant portion of the staff and business from Shiiba's previous company, ONE-UP. Shiiba brought extensive experience to Aiming, having started his career at Tecmo in 1997 and later contributing to the success of major free-to-play online games like "REDSTONE" at GameOn and browser games such as "Browser Sangokushi" at ONE-UP. This deep industry background, shared by the executive team, forms a core strength, enabling the company to navigate the evolving online game landscape.

The company's business model is centered on the freemium approach, where games are free to download and play, with revenue generated from in-game purchases of items. It operates primarily in the mobile gaming market for smartphones but also develops for PCs and consoles, distributing its titles through platforms like Apple's App Store and Google Play. Aiming pursues two main strategies: distributing its own self-developed games and undertaking contract work to plan, develop, and operate games for other distributors. A key milestone was the company's IPO on the Mothers market of the Tokyo Stock Exchange in March 2015. Throughout its history, Aiming has formed strategic partnerships with major industry players, including Marvelous Inc., SEGA Networks, and Tencent, to facilitate mutual title distribution and development.

Aiming's portfolio includes several successful titles that have marked significant achievements in the Japanese online game market. Its first major hit was the smartphone version of "Logres of Swords and Sorcery: Goddess of Ancient," which became a top-grossing app. Other notable releases include "Caravan Stories," a large-scale 3D MMORPG, and the highly successful "Dragon Quest Tact," co-developed with Square Enix. The company continues to release new games based on popular anime and manga licenses, such as "The Eminence in Shadow: Master of Garden" and "Is It Wrong to Try to Pick Up Girls in a Dungeon?: Battle Chronicle," which cater to a global audience. Head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, Aiming has also established international studios to support its development and art design capabilities.
